The witnesses have been announced for the hearing on the CFPB to be held on March 9, 2023 by the House Financial Services Committee’s Subcommittee on Financial Institutions and Monetary Policy. They are:
- Bill Himpler, CEO, American Financial Services Association
- Brian Johnson, Managing Director, Patomak Global Partners LLC
- Jessica Thompson, Attorney, Pacific Legal Foundation
- Devin Watkins, Attorney, Competitive Enterprise Institute
- Keith Ellison, Attorney General, State of Minnesota
The Committee Memorandum was also released. It lists a series of bills to be discussed at the hearing. The bills include:
- H.R. ____, the Taking Account of Bureaucrats’ Spending (TABS) Act. The bill would bring the CFPB into the regular appropriations process and make the CFPB an independent agency named the Consumer Financial Empowerment Agency that is not part of the Federal Reserve System.
- H.R. ____, the Consumer Financial Protection Commission Act. The bill would remove the CFPB from the Federal Reserve System, convert the CFPB into an independent commission, and change its leadership structure to a a five-person commission appointed by the President and confirmed by the Senate.
